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ut vs Charlottetown (cda), Pe Climate & Distance Between

Canada flag
  • The distance between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ut, Canada and Charlottetown (cda), Pe, Canada is approximately 3,079 km or 1,913 mi.
  • To reach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ut in this distance one would set out from Charlottetown (cda), Pe bearing 337.7°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ut bearing 311.3° or NW .
  •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Charlottetown (cda), Pe has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
  •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ut is in or near the polar desert biome whereas Charlottetown (cda), Pe is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 20.5 °C (36.8°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.2 °C (23.8°F) more in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 958.1 mm (37.7 in) less which is equivalent to 958.1 l/m² (23.51 US gal/ft²) or 9,581,000 l/ha (1,024,272 US gal/ac) less. About 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 23.2° lower in Taloyoak, Spence Bay, Nunavut than in Charlottetown (cda), Pe.
